Plan of the Temple of Serapis at Pozzuoli Size:M: 50 x 40cm The entrance to St George'sOverview of the Roman Macellum [marketplace] of Pozzuoli, Italy, considered to be the Temple of Serapis in the 18th century and visited by Sir John Soane, Sir William Hamiltion and other English antiquaries. With a scale of feet below the main drawing. Signed lower right 'J Mynde delin.' (James Mynde, active 1740 1770). Plate 2 from the paper 'An account of thre Temple of Searpis at Pozzuoli in the Kingdom of Naples' by John NIxon (d. 1777),
